Description
Sweet Barbecue Chicken Legs offer a flavorful and satisfying meal, with tender chicken legs glazed in a sweet and tangy barbecue sauce. The combination of juicy, perfectly cooked chicken and a sticky, caramelized glaze creates a mouthwatering balance of flavors—crispy on the outside with a tender, juicy interior. This dish is easily customizable: swap the chicken legs for thighs or drumsticks, add a smoky rub before grilling, or experiment with different barbecue sauces to suit your taste. For extra flavor, consider garnishing with fresh cilantro or a drizzle of extra sauce. Ingredients
- 8 chicken drumsticks (about 2 lbs)
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- Salt and pepper, to taste
- 1 cup barbecue sauce (store-bought or homemade)
- 2 tablespoons honey
- 1 tablespoon apple cider vinegar
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- 1 teaspoon smoked paprika (optional, for extra smokiness)
- Fresh cilantro or parsley (optional, for garnish)
Instructions
Prepare the Chicken:
-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
- Season the Chicken: Pat the chicken drumsticks dry with paper towels. Drizzle with olive oil, then season generously with salt, pepper, garlic powder, and onion powder. Toss to coat evenly.
- Place on Baking Sheet: Arrange the chicken legs in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per or aluminum foil for easy cleanup.
Make the Barbecue Sauce:
- Combine Sauce Ingredients: In a small saucepan over medium heat, combine the barbecue sauce, honey, apple cider vinegar, and smoked paprika (if using). Stir well to combine and bring to a simmer. Allow the sauce to cook for 2-3 minutes, stirring occasionally.
- Simmer: Reduce the heat to low and let the sauce simmer for another 3-4 minutes to thicken slightly. Remove from heat.
Roast the Chicken:
- Bake the Chicken: Place the baking sheet with the chicken into the preheated oven and roast for 35-40 minutes, or until the chicken is cooked through and the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C).
- Brush with Sauce: After 30 minutes of baking, brush a generous layer of the prepared barbecue sauce over the chicken legs. Continue roasting for an additional 10-15 minutes, basting once or twice with more sauce, until the chicken is golden and caramelized.
Garnish and Serve:
- Garnish: Once the chicken is done, remove it from the oven and let it rest for 5 minutes. Garnish with freshly chopped cilantro or parsley if desired.
- Serve: Serve your Sweet Barbecue Chicken Legs hot with your favorite sides like coleslaw, corn on the cob, or potato salad.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 50 minutes
